BioTEPP’s natural biopesticide attracts investment from Filaction and Natural Products Canada

Published: 12-Sep-2018

The investment reflects the growing demand for innovation and natural approaches to the agri-tech sector

Filaction, a Quebec development fund, and Natural Products Canada (NPC), the national not-for-profit that provides insights, introductions and investment to natural products companies, have announced an investment in BioTEPP Inc, a Canadian biotechnology company with an innovative solution to pest management.

Details of the deal were not disclosed.

The deal reflects the growing global demand for innovation and natural approaches to agri-tech and other sectors.

BioTEPP’s Virosoft CP4 biopesticide leverages a naturally occurring micro-organism for the reduction of codling moth damage on apple, pear, plum, prune and walnut trees.

“Companies such as BioTEPP that have capitalised on this advanced technology to create a natural solution show great potential for investors,” says Christophe Roubinet, Investment Director of Filaction.

“We are pleased to invest in their future growth.”

The investment represents the first partnership between Filaction and NPC, and fully utilised each organisation’s capacity to assess, develop and derisk the opportunity.

“Investments such as those of NPC and Filaction will help BioTEPP grow further and develop new insecticides in the highly efficient sector of entomopathogenic viruses," said Claude Gagnon, President of BioTEPP.

“We’re privileged to have such experienced partners to accompany us.”

BioTEPP will use the capital to accelerate its expansion and increase commercialisation of its flagship product Virosoft CP4 into promising new markets.

The BioTEPP investment is the fifth addition to the NPC investment portfolio, which was started in 2017 to help innovative Canadian natural product companies attain the capital necessary to achieve growth milestones.
